After reviewing the Reddit comments on this story, it’s clear that many readers empathize with the author’s desire for a balanced partnership when it comes to household chores. While some suggest outsourcing more tasks to reduce tension, the author’s commitment to financial responsibility and shared effort in the home resonates with those who value teamwork over convenience. The discussion highlights a common modern dilemma: balancing busy work lives, financial goals, and the equitable division of domestic responsibilities without leaning too heavily on external help.

From my perspective, the core of this issue lies in communication and mutual respect rather than the number of hired services. It’s understandable that the author feels frustrated needing to manage both a full-time job and household tasks, but expecting small contributions from a partner isn’t unreasonable. Ultimately, a healthy partnership thrives on compromise and understanding, where both individuals feel valued and supported, not just by outsourcing chores but by sharing the load in ways that make sense for their unique circumstances.
